PPE: The Foundation of Officer Safety
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) is the first line of defense for police officers. A complete set of PPE should include:
• Bulletproof Vest: A level IIIA or III vest is the minimum requirement to protect against handgun and shotgun rounds.
• Kevlar Helmet: Protects the head from fragmentation and blunt trauma.
• Ballistic Gloves: Enhance hand protection and provide grip in wet or slippery conditions.
• Eye Protection: Glasses or goggles that meet ANSI Z87.1 standards.
• Boots: Sturdy, ankle-high boots with good traction and slip resistance.
Communication Devices
Clear Communication: A Key to Success
Effective communication is critical for police officers. The following devices are essential:
• Radio: A reliable, high-quality radio with clear audio and good coverage.
• Microphone: A sturdy, waterproof microphone for clear communication.
• Headset: A comfortable, noise-cancelling headset for reduced ambient noise.
• Body Camera: A digital camera that records audio and video, providing a secure and tamper-evident record of interactions.
Handheld and Portable Tools
Essential Tools for Every Situation
These tools are designed to aid police officers in various situations:
• Taser: A non-lethal alternative to firearms, designed to incapacitate suspects.
• Oleoresin Capsicum (OC) Spray: A chemical agent for crowd control and de-escalation.
• Flashlight: A reliable, high-intensity flashlight for low-light operations.
• First Aid Kit: A compact, easily accessible kit for treating minor injuries.
• Pliers and Wire Cutters: For cutting, prying, and bending.

Technology and Data Management
Staying Connected and Informed
Police officers rely on technology to stay connected, informed, and efficient:
• Mobile Data Terminal (MDT): A handheld device for accessing records, sending messages, and tracking locations.
• Laptop or Tablet: A portable computer for data analysis, reporting, and communication.
• Biometric Identification Devices: Devices for fingerprint, facial, or iris recognition.
• Data Storage and Management: Secure, centralized systems for storing and retrieving evidence and data.
